Hanwha Life Esports lifted the First Stand trophy after defeating Karmine Corp to secure their second League of Legends tournament victory of the year. The team will now return to action in the 2025 LCK Season, kicking off with the highly anticipated rematch against Gen.G, their opponents in the LCK Cup 2025 Grand Final.

The 2025 LCK Season will feature the region’s 10 partnered teams fighting for qualification to Road to MSI and Worlds, alongside a prize pool of $387,522 (~£298,705). Check out the complete schedule, format, and ticketing details for the event below.

2025 LCK Season Schedule & Format

Starting April 2nd, the participating teams will compete in a double round-robin format in Round 1 and 2, where they will play best-of-three matches using the Fearless Draft system. The top six teams will secure their spots on the Road to MSI.

Weekday matches will begin at 5 PM KST / 8 AM GMT / 1 AM PT, while weekend games will kick off at 3 PM KST / 6 AM GMT / 11 PM PT. Here is the daily match schedule for the event:

Participating Teams & Round 1 Rosters

Here are the rosters for each team as they begin the regular season:

  • FearX: Clear, Soboro, Raptor, Willer, Bonnie, Wonjin, VicLa, Daystar, Diable, Envvy, Kellin, Career
  • Freecs: DuDu, Lancer, Pyosik, DDoiV, BuLLDoG, Pungyeon, Berserker, Slayer, Life, Quantum, Minous
  • Gen.G: Kiin, Hanbyeol, Canyon, Winner, Chovy, Kemish, Ruler, About, Duro, Namgung, SIRIUSS
  • Hanwha Life Esports: Zeus, Rooster, Peanut, Grizzly, Jackal, Zeka, Tempester, Viper, Pyeonsik, Delight, Bluffing
  • KT Rolster: PerfecT, Casting, Sero, Cuzz, YoungJae, Bdd, Zinie, deokdam, Paduck, Way, Peter
  • Nongshim RedForce: Kingen, Kangin, GIDEON, Sylvie, Carim, Fisher, Calix, Jiwoo, vital, Lehends, Crack
  • T1: Doran, Haetae, Oner, Vincenzo, Faker, Poby, Guti, Gumayusi, Smash, Cypher, Keria, Cloud
  • BRION: Morgan, Lonely, HamBak, Ellim, Clozer, Starlit, Hype, Bull, Levy, Pollu, Kice
  • Dplus: Siwoo, Jaehyuk, Lucid, Sharvel, ShowMaker, Garden, Aiming, Wayne, BeryL, Thumb, Berr
  • DRX: Rich, Frog, Sponge, Juhan, Catch, Ucal, kyeahoo, Teddy, LazyFeel, Andil, Pleata

2025 LCK Season Ticket Details & Where to Watch

The 2025 LCK Season will be hosted at LoL Park, Seoul. Fans wanting to experience the games in person can grab tickets via Global Interpark Ticket 48 hours before each match.

The price of a weekday ticket will be 20,000 KRW (~£10), while weekend entry will cost 25,000 KRW (~£13).

If you want to watch from home, all matches will be streamed live on LCK’s official Twitch and YouTube channels.
